Wilmington, NC - Sergio Esparrago scored in the 17th minute Thursday afternoon off an assist by David Segura, giving Cape Fear Community College's men's soccer team a 1-0 lead over Spartanburg Methodist.

However, that slim margin wasn't enough as Spartanburg rallied with goals in the 43rd and 60th minutes to defeat the Sea Devils, 2-1.

"We fought hard today but missed several chances to win the game," Cape Fear coach Chris Libert noted.  "We needed a tie or win today to keep first or second place seeding's (in the conference tournament) alive. We still have a lot of soccer to be played. So, we are ready to continue our hard work for a conference championship."

Cape Fear's conference record dipped to 7-3-3 and 11-5-3 overall.

The Sea Devils' next encounter is Saturday, October vs. USC Lancaster at the North Campus Soccer Field. This regular season finale is set for 3:30 p.m.
